An Early 20thC Religious Plaque; ‘Christ is the Head of this House’ c.1915 sub-Furniture- Boxes & Luggage the distress to the paintOrigin: English Period: Early 20thC Provenance: Unknown Date: c. 1915 Width: 19. 75 Height: 13. 25 Depth: 0. 75 (all in frame) Presented in a period stained pine frame with gilded slip, the religious plaque or notice being crafted in inlaid plaster to a compressed felt ground, reading Christ is the Head of this house, the unseen guest at every meal, the silent listener to every conversation, in ghostly white script on a pea green ground, the edges
